The context is critical. As of May 2025, the US has approved spot Ethereum ETFs from BlackRock and Fidelity, but none include staking rewards. The SEC has consistently viewed staking as an unregistered securities offering under the Howey test — a position reinforced by the 2023 penalties against Kraken for its staking program. Solana ETF applications from VanEck and 21Shares are pending, but the Commission has not ruled. Meanwhile, in Europe and Hong Kong, staking-enabled ETPs (Exchange Traded Products) exist, but they are not ETF structures and carry different tax and regulatory treatment. The article's use of "ETF" is precise — if it's a US product, it's illegal; if it's overseas, it's an ETP. That lexical ambiguity is the first red flag. The core analysis requires mapping the structural dependencies a staking ETF would require. Let me break it down into a trade-off matrix.
| Dependency | Theoretical Requirement | Practical Implication | Risk Factor | |------------|------------------------|----------------------|-------------| | Custodian | Qualified, regulated | Coinbase Custody, Fidelity Digital Assets | Counterparty default, hack | | Staking Provider | Institutional-grade staking infrastructure | Figment, Kiln, Lido (via wrapper) | Slashing, network centralization | | Compliance | SEC registration or exemption | 1940 Act Investment Company status | Regulatory action, forced liquidation | | Audit | Proof-of-reserves, staking rewards verification | Monthly attestation, ZK-proofs for rewards | Audit fraud, missing slashing events | | Redemption | Daily NAV calculation with staking yield | Complex oracle feed for staking APR | Oracle manipulation, stale data |

For a product to deliver "staking rewards" within an ETF wrapper, the issuer must either (a) hold the underlying ETH/SOL and stake them directly, or (b) use a derivative that tracks staking yields. Option (a) introduces slashing risk and requires the custodian to run validators — usually centralized ones. Option (b) introduces tracking error and counterparty risk from the derivative issuer. Neither preserves the trust-minimized nature of on-chain staking. In my 2021 analysis of Lido's stETH and Aave composability, I documented how liquid staking derivatives create a shadow banking system — the same pattern emerges here, but with a traditional bank at the center. The yield is not trustless; it's a contract with Morgan Stanley's compliance department.
